Addis Ababa to Bangkok by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Addis Ababa to Bangkok by plane will take about 8h 51m and departs from Addis Ababa Bole International Airport (ADD) and arrives into Suvarnabhumi Airport (BKK). There are flights departing every 1-2 days on this route. Ethiopian Airlines is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ing every 1-2 days.

Addis Ababa to Bangkok by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Addis Ababa to Bangkok by ship will take about 21 days 4h and departs from Djibouti (DJJIB) and arrives into Bangkok (THBKK). There are vessels departing every 1-2 weeks on this route. COSCO is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 1-2 weeks.
